The Mathematics of AI Insurance
141_1337 · reddit · 2026-08-27
This video delves into the mathematical foundations of building AI insurance products. It analyzes how to quantify the risks of uncertainty introduced by AI models (e.g., hallucinations, bias, safety incidents) and introduces actuarial methods for pricing these emerging risks. It also discusses how insurers can design data-driven evaluation frameworks despite the lack of interpretability in model behavior.
